NADA Auto Show 2026 Affected by Rasuwa Flood, Decline in Visitor Numbers
September 13, Kathmandu.
Due to the devastating flood in Rasuwa, the NADA Auto Show 2026 ongoing in Kathmandu has been affected.
The auto show has not seen the expected attendance of visitors.
Although some crowd was observed on Saturday during the show organized by NADA Automobiles Association of Nepal (NADA) from September 9 to 14, the impact of the devastating disaster was visible in the two days following the opening ceremony.
However, NADA Auto Show 2026 coordinator Anup Baral informed that the crowd of visitors increased on Saturday.
‘The first day of the auto show was very good, but on the second day, a major accident occurred in the country. It is natural for the attendance to be a little low because people do not have interest in events when their hearts are devastated.
We must consider this natural,’ said coordinator Baral. ‘In such circumstances, we also shifted our priority to collecting relief and working on how we can help in the affected areas. We are working by dividing our team.’
He informed that there was a significant presence on the first day of the auto show, it decreased on the second day, and the flow became very good after 12 PM on the third day. Visitor attendance also increased after 1 PM on the fourth day.

He informed that hundreds of vehicles and auto materials from companies associated with NADA were lost in the flood-affected areas, drivers went missing, and a large number of containers carrying spare parts also disappeared.
Stating that the northern Rasuwa border crossing is a priority for the automobile sector, he also said that efforts should be made to immediately find alternatives and identify roads to open new routes.
Baral emphasized that everyone should unite to keep the economy dynamic even in difficult times and that they should proceed with caution.
‘In times like these, we should not panic, nor should we resort to blame; we must work collectively and with restraint. Rescuing the injured, searching for the deceased, and recovering submerged and lost items should be prioritized.
NADA is also seriously looking into the hardships faced by businesses,’ he said.
This 18th edition of the auto show is being organized on the occasion of the golden jubilee, marking the 50th anniversary of NADA’s establishment. The show will conclude tomorrow, on the 14th.
